Re: What does it mean when a couple kernels of grain don't fully colonize? [Re: GoodVibrations]
    #26001950 -

Well I can’t really tell you from experience.  My thought are that those grains are wet on the outside from a bloom of bacteria, so that prevented the fungus from colonizing those kernels.  So if you put that in with sterilized grains that might be a good medium for more of that bacteria to grow.  I’d like to hear another’s idea or experience on that.

Re: What does it mean when a couple kernels of grain don't fully colonize? [Re: GoodVibrations]
    #26001959 -

GoodVibrations said:
Well those are my  master jars. So if I transfer those to smaller jars, it may become an issue?



It will become an issue. I've had similar jars that I tried to use as masters, those tubs we're so bacterial that they contaminated with mold before the first flush. Spawn them to shoe boxes is my suggestion. Forget about mastering them, you don't want to g2g anything that isn't perfectly clean ime.

Re: What does it mean when a couple kernels of grain don't fully colonize? [Re: Alchemycologist] * 1
    #26001990 -

Alchemycologist said:
It's bacteria. It's not fine, it's trash. Try again.

IDK when this trend of spawning bacterial jars started but it's crap.



To you I say meh. You still get fruits out of bacterial jars and imo if a noob wants fruits then it is completely fine to spawn them and reap the rewards. Suggesting for him to g2g would be terrible but throwing them in a shoebox at a 1:2 ratio will produce results. I've spawned way more bacterial jars and still netted an ounce and a half per shoebox after 2 flushes. Yes, it is something to look out for in the future, yes it is not optimal, but at the end of the day if it fruits, it fruits. If it doesn't, oh well, back to square one. Which is exactly where they would be if they just tossed it.
